Bressanone Vineyard Trail

One of the most beautiful hikes around Bressanone leads through the vineyards of the Valle Isarco valley

For 11 km, the Bressanone Vineyard Trail winds through the vineyards and historic villages of Bressanone and the surrounding area to the Novacella Abbey, which is well worth a visit and also produces its own wines. Medieval alleys, typical dry stone walls and rustic wine taverns that invite you to stop for a bite to eat line the path besides numerous vineyards. This hike is especially recommended in autumn, as the Isarco Valley is one of the central Törggele areas in the country.

The starting point of the Vineyard Trail - "Weinbergweg Brixen" in German, "Sentiero dei Vigneti di Bressanone" in Italian - is the Ponte Aquila bridge (literally: Eagle Bridge) in the town centre. From there, the leisurely hike leads through the medieval alleys via the district of Kranebitt to Elvas, with magnificent views on the bishop's town and its surroundings. Via the Raiermoos biotope, the route then descends to the Novacella Monastery and back to Bressanone. The monastery offers vineyard tours with tasting of the own wines on request. Walking time: approx. 3.5 hours.
